some stuff (VERY LITTLE, due to insanely high pricing) is bought locally, most of my gear is bought online from the states. Pretty sad when i can get gear cheaper from the States, even with duties and exchange to CDN $$ than i can from the local arb store here in Canada...

examples:

- Arborplex 1/2" x 120' USD $64 from Baileys, VS $165 CDN from local store.
- Bashlin X saddle USD $220 - $245, VS CDN $545 from local store
- Petzl Fixe pulley USD$18 - 22, VS CDN $55 from local store
- Zing it throwline 150' USD $15 - 20, VS CDN $55 from local store

sorry to the local arborist supply stores, but i'm not filthy rich or do i have a dumptruck full of money everytime i need a new rope or whatever......seriously, for the price of 150' of 1/2" arborplex from the local store, i can get an entire 600' spool of the same rope for the same price, with shipping and duties included, from the States.

Baileys has my vote, FAST shipping, great customer service and great prices and specials.

dont forget price matching!

i have called sherrill several times when i have found identical items for lower prices on other websites than sherrill. they have always honored their price-match guarantee. example: i found a maasdam cable or 1/2" rope puller (come-along) for just over $40 online, where sherrills price is over 70$???
we ended up buying two nearly for the price of one. don't be shy, their operators are willing and ready to price match, so use it.
for the stuff they don't have, bailey's can't be beat.
